    Turbo FTW!!! You can get sooo much more power out a turbo that a S/C. A book to read is Maximum Boost by Corky Bell. IMO, the best book on the subject of turbos.


    So far, ive spent

    $95 with shipping for the Turbo Mani
    $72 for the Intercooler

    My BOV should be here sometime, but im still shopping for the turbo!
